DevelNext — как подключиться к базе данных "MySQL 5"?

Для подключения к базе данных MySQL 5 в PHP можно использовать различные инструменты и методы. Один из наиболее распространенных способов - использование расширения PDO (PHP Data Objects). Вот как можно подключиться к базе данных MySQL 5 с помощью PDO:

1. Установить и настроить сервер MySQL 5. Убедитесь, что у вас установлен MySQL сервер версии 5 и запущен на вашей системе. Если у вас нет MySQL сервера, вам необходимо установить его с официального сайта MySQL (https://www.mysql.com/) и настроить его.

2. Установить PDO расширение. Убедитесь, что у вас установлено и включено PDO расширение для PHP. Если вы не уверены, установлено ли PDO расширение, вы можете проверить его в файлах конфигурации PHP (например, php.ini).

3. Создать подключение к базе данных. Для создания подключения к базе данных, вы должны использовать параметры подключения, такие как хост, имя пользователя, пароль и название базы данных. Вот пример кода, который позволяет установить соединение с базой данных MySQL 5 с использованием PDO:

// Параметры подключения к базе данных
$host = "localhost";
$db_name = "имя_базы_данных";
$username = "имя_пользователя";
$password = "пароль";

// Создание PDO объекта и установка параметров подключения
try {
    $pdo = new PDO("mysql:host=$host;dbname=$db_name", $username, $password);
    $pdo->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    echo "Соединение с базой данных успешно установлено!";
} catch(PDOException $e) {
    echo "Ошибка подключения к базе данных: " . $e->getMessage();
}

4. Выполнить SQL-запросы. После успешного подключения к базе данных вы можете выполнять SQL-запросы с помощью объекта PDO. Например, вы можете выбрать данные из таблицы:

// SQL-запрос для выборки данных из таблицы
$sql = "SELECT * FROM имя_таблицы";

// Подготовка и выполнение запроса
$stmt = $pdo->prepare($sql);
$stmt->execute();

// Получение результатов запроса в виде ассоциативного массива
$results = $stmt->fetchAll(PDO::FETCH_ASSOC);

// Вывод результатов
foreach ($results as $row) {
    echo $row['column_name'] . "<br>";
}

Таким образом, вы можете использовать расширение PDO для подключения к базе данных MySQL 5 и выполнения SQL-запросов в PHP. Помимо PDO, существуют и другие способы подключения к базе данных MySQL 5 в PHP, такие как расширение MySQLi (MySQL improved extension) или использование ORM (Object-Relational Mapping) фреймворков, таких как Laravel или Symfony.